1. Electrical Testing

Electrical testing is an important side of diagnosing a defective starter solenoid. Utilizing a multimeter to test for continuity within the solenoid’s electrical circuit permits you to decide if the solenoid is receiving energy and if the circuit is full.

  • Parts: {The electrical} circuit of a starter solenoid sometimes consists of the solenoid coil, solenoid swap, and electrical connectors. The multimeter is used to test for continuity between these parts, making certain that {the electrical} present is flowing correctly.
  • Course of: To test for continuity, the multimeter is ready to the ohms setting. The probes of the multimeter are then positioned on the terminals of the solenoid coil and solenoid swap. If the multimeter shows a studying of zero or near zero ohms, it signifies that the circuit is full and there’s continuity.
  • Implications: If the multimeter doesn’t show continuity, it signifies that there’s an open circuit within the solenoid’s electrical circuit. This could possibly be as a consequence of a defective solenoid coil, solenoid swap, or broken wiring. Additional troubleshooting is critical to determine the precise reason for the open circuit.

2. Mechanical Testing

Mechanical testing is one other essential side of diagnosing a defective starter solenoid. Manually partaking the solenoid’s plunger permits you to bodily assess the solenoid’s operation and determine any mechanical points that could be stopping it from functioning correctly.

  • Parts: The solenoid plunger is a cylindrical element that’s moved by the solenoid’s electromagnetic pressure. When the solenoid is activated, the plunger strikes ahead, partaking the starter motor’s drive gear with the automobile’s flywheel.
  • Course of: To manually interact the solenoid’s plunger, you should utilize a screwdriver or different appropriate instrument to push the plunger ahead. If the plunger strikes easily and engages the drive gear, it signifies that the solenoid’s mechanical operation is functioning correctly.
  • Implications: If the solenoid’s plunger doesn’t transfer easily or doesn’t interact the drive gear, it may point out a mechanical concern with the solenoid. This could possibly be as a consequence of a worn or broken plunger, a defective solenoid coil, or different mechanical parts throughout the solenoid.

Query 1: What are the important thing indicators of a defective starter solenoid?

A defective starter solenoid could exhibit signs akin to a clicking noise when trying to begin the automobile, intermittent beginning points, or a whole lack of response from the starter motor.

Query 2: Can I take a look at a starter solenoid with out eradicating it from the automobile?

Sure, it’s potential to carry out fundamental exams on the solenoid whereas it’s nonetheless put in within the automobile. These exams contain checking for voltage on the solenoid terminals and listening for an audible click on when the ignition secret is turned.

Query 3: What instruments are required to check a starter solenoid?

To check a starter solenoid, you’ll sometimes want a multimeter, a jumper wire, and fundamental hand instruments akin to a wrench or screwdriver.

Query 4: Can a defective starter solenoid harm different parts?

Sure, a defective starter solenoid can probably harm different parts, such because the starter motor or ignition swap, if not addressed promptly.

Query 5: Is it at all times crucial to interchange a defective starter solenoid?

Not at all times. In some instances, cleansing the solenoid contacts or repairing minor electrical connections could resolve the difficulty. Nonetheless, if the solenoid is severely broken or has failed internally, substitute is often crucial.

Query 6: What are some preventive measures to increase the lifetime of a starter solenoid?

Common upkeep of the beginning system, together with cleansing battery terminals and checking wiring connections, might help prolong the lifespan of the starter solenoid.

Tip 1: Perceive the Operate of the Solenoid
A starter solenoid is an electromagnetic swap that engages the starter motor’s drive gear with the automobile’s flywheel. A defective solenoid can stop the starter motor from partaking, leading to a no-start situation.Tip 2: Collect the Crucial Instruments
To check a starter solenoid, you’ll sometimes want a multimeter, a jumper wire, and fundamental hand instruments akin to a wrench or screwdriver.Tip 3: Carry out Electrical Testing
Utilizing a multimeter, test for continuity within the solenoid’s electrical circuit. A studying of zero or near zero ohms signifies a whole circuit, whereas an infinite studying signifies an open circuit.Tip 4: Conduct Mechanical Testing
Manually interact the solenoid’s plunger to test for correct motion and engagement. The plunger ought to transfer easily and interact the drive gear with none obstructions.Tip 5: Examine the Solenoid
Visually examine the solenoid for any seen harm or corrosion. Cracks, damaged terminals, or a broken plunger can point out a defective solenoid.Tip 6: Test for Voltage
Use a multimeter to test for voltage on the solenoid terminals whereas the ignition secret is turned to the “begin” place. The solenoid ought to obtain battery voltage to interact the starter motor.Tip 7: Take a look at with a Jumper Wire
If electrical testing signifies a difficulty, bypass the solenoid utilizing a jumper wire to instantly interact the starter motor. If the starter motor engages and cranks the engine, it confirms a defective solenoid.Tip 8: Search Skilled Help if Wanted
